Product Information
Name:Ibuprofen-d3 Alcohol
Controlled Product
Synonyms:
- beta-(Methyl-d3)-4-(2-methylpropyl)benzeneethanol
- 2-(4-Isobutylphenyl)propanol-d3
- 2-(4-Isobutylphenyl)propyl-d3 Alcohol
Brand:TRC
Description:Applications Labelled Ibuprofen alcohol (I140045). Ibuprofen alcohol is an impurity of Ibuprofen (I140000). Ibuprofen impurity P as per EP.
References Haikala, V., et al.: J. Pharm. Sci., 80, 456 (1991), Zhao, J., et al.: Anal. Chem., 72, 302 (2000), Kucera, R., et al.: J. Pharm. Biomed. Anal., 38, 609 (2005),
Notice:Our products are intended for lab use only. For any other use, please contact us.
Chemical properties
Molecular weight:195.32
Formula:C13H17D3O
Color/Form:Neat
InChI:InChI=1S/C13H20O/c1-10(2)8-12-4-6-13(7-5-12)11(3)9-14/h4-7,10-11,14H,8-9H2,1-3H3/i3D3
InChI key:InChIKey=IZXWIWYERZDWOA-HPRDVNIFSA-N
SMILES:[2H]C([2H])([2H])C(CO)c1ccc(CC(C)C)cc1
